#3e68d1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e68d1 is composed of 24.3% red, 40.8% green and 82%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 70.3% cyan, 50.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 222.9 degrees, a saturation of 61.5% and a lightness of 53.1%. #3e68d1 color hex could be obtained by blending #7cd0ff with #0000a3. Closest websafe color is: #3366cc.

Shades and Tints of #3e68d1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#03060d is the darkest color, while #fcfdf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e68d1
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7e8491 is the less saturated color, while #1054ff is the most saturated one.
